The
Grammy
Awards
of
|

|
|
|

|
|

|
- 1968
– Best
Country & Western Performance, Duet, Trio Or
Group, "Jackson" (with June
Carter Cash)
- 1969
– Best
Male Country Vocal, "Folsom Prison
Blues"
- 1969
– Best
Album Notes, At
Folsom Prison
- 1970
– Best
Male Country Vocal, "A
Boy Named Sue"
- 1970
– Best
Country Song, "A
Boy Named Sue" by Shel
Silverstein
- 1970
– Best
Album Notes (written by Cash) for Bob
Dylan's Nashville
Skyline
- 1971
– Best
Country Performance by a Duo or Group with Vocal,
"If I Were A Carpenter", with June
Carter Cash
- 1987
– Best
Spoken Word or Non-musical Album, Interviews
From the Class of '55 Recording Sessions, with Carl
Perkins, Chips
Moman, Jerry
Lee Lewis, Johnny Cash, Ricky
Nelson, Roy
Orbison and Sam
Phillips
- 1995
– Best
Contemporary Folk Album, American Recordings
- 1998
– Best
Country Album, Unchained
- 1999
– Lifetime
Achievement
- 2001
– Best
Country Male Vocal, "Solitary Man"
- 2002
– Best
Country Album, Timeless: Hank
Williams Tribute (Cash contributed a cover
of "I Dreamed About Mama Last Night")
- 2003
– Best
Country Male Vocal, "Give My Love To
Rose"
- 2004
– Best
Short Form Video, "Hurt",
directed by Mark
Romanek
- 2006
– Best
Boxed or Special Limited Edition Package,
"The Legend"
